Registration - or - Enter
City_SPb2 v.1.0City_SPb2 v.1.0

Город Санкт-Петербург, будущее......

1/05/2012

Так давайте блин научимся обескостюмивать игрока!


  • Description
  • Link and installation

Избавляемся от костюма

Так давайте блин научимся обескостюмивать игрока!


Views : 1345 ( +4 )
Downloads : 0
Uploaded by : NitrO
Created : 04/24/2012 11:46:45 AM
Rating :
 ( 5 ) 
Share :


Available following translations : | russian |

Зум костюма (Z)

Ставим env_zoom, даем ему имя nosuitzoom и убираем флаг Allow Suit Zoom. Объект необходимо активировать при помощи logic_auto:

OnMapSpawn ⇒ nosuitzoom ⇒ Zoom

Теперь при нажатии Z никакого зума не будет.

Спринт костюма (Shift)

Ставим env_global с параметрами:

Initial State: On Global State to Set: Suit sprint function not yet enabled Отмечаем флаг Set Initial State. Теперь Shift не работает.

Фонарик (F)

Есть консольная команда, управляющая углом луча фонарика – r_flashlightfov #. Ставим ноль – луча не будет. По умолчанию – 45. Ставим point_servercommand, даём ему имя cmd и при помощи logic_auto ломимся в консоль:

OnMapSpawn ⇒ cmd ⇒ Command ⇒ r_flashlightfov 0

Теперь при нажатии F луча не будет, но звук остался. Его можно убрать, заменив sound\items\flashlight1.wav на пустой звук (можно попробовать и PakRat’ом прикрепить к карте). Другой вариант – открываем scripts\game_sounds_player.txt и находим там эти строчки:

 "HL2Player.FlashLightOn"
 {
 "channel" "CHAN_WEAPON"
 "volume" "0.8"
 "soundlevel" "SNDLVL_75dB"
 "pitch" "PITCH_NORM"

 "wave" "items/flashlight1.wav"
 }

 "HL2Player.FlashLightOff"
 {
 "channel" "CHAN_WEAPON"
 "volume" "0.8"
 "soundlevel" "SNDLVL_75dB"
 "pitch" "PITCH_NORM"

 "wave" "items/flashlight1.wav"
 }

Заменяем “items/flashlight1.wav” на “common/null.wav”. Теперь звук исчезнет.

Внутренний голос костюма

Здесь поступаем аналогично – консольная команда suitvolume #, по умолчанию # равно 0.75. Аутпут logic_auto:

OnMapSpawn ⇒ cmd ⇒ Command ⇒ suitvolume 0

Теперь можно падать с двадцати метров, лазить по говностоку – костюм заткнётся.

Энергия костюма (фонарик, кислород, спринт)

В зависимости от того, какие возможности костюма вы убрали, а какие оставили, может понадобиться убрать индикатор расхода энергии слева на экране. Сделаем эту энергию бесконечной – опять при помощи консоли. Аутпут logic_auto:

OnMapSpawn ⇒ cmd ⇒ Command ⇒ sv_infinite_aux_power 1

Теперь никакой полоски, энергия бесконечная.

Как видите, всё просто. Но некоторые мелочи остались. Во-первых, это текстура рук Фримана. Её желательно заменить – можете нарисовать свою, а можно просто скачать готовую. Сама текстура – это materials\models\weapons\v_hand\v_hand_sheet.vtf

Во-вторых, на игрока может напасть ядовитый хедкраб, и здоровье после этого восстановится. Решение проблемы очень простое – убираем с карты всех ядовитых хедкрабов и зомби, либо исключаем их возможность нападения на игрока. Аналогично решается проблема с зарядниками и бронёй – просто убираем их.

Вот и всё, никакого кодинга!

Автор – -=Mafio



Similar1. Полицейский на верёвке - Полицейский на верёвке
2. Учим птицу летать - Птичка лети , лети пока тебя камень не собьёт!
3. Cubemaps - Расставляем cubemap'ы - создаем правильные отражения
4. Дисплейсмент. часть 1. - Оказывается, ничего сложного, чтобы сделать простой шар, не используя модели в Хаммере, нет! А, что самое интересное шар получается круглый без всяких угловатостей.
5. Зона закупки - Зона закупки это всего лишь браш,окрашенный в текстуру trigge
6. Искусственное освещение (лампочки) - Объекты light и light_spot используются для освещения помещений
7. Вода - Ну вообще гоовря,воду можно сделать двумя способами,похожими ,кстати,лруг на друга
8. NPC с подствольником SMG1 - В ХЛ2 подствольным гранатомётом автомата мог пользоваться только игрок. У NPC такой возможности не было. Однако это можно реализовать в Хаммере
9. Больше здоровья?! - Делаем игрокам больше здоровья (больше 100)
STAM 11/17/2013, 2:46:43 PM is writing :
#1
могу добавить, что можно вообще отключить HUD.

через OnMapSpawn ⇒ cmd ⇒ Command ⇒ cl_drawhud 0
You cannot comment, because you are not registered.
    CTF-BridgeOfFate-Beta2
    Unreal Tournament 3CTF-BridgeOfFate-Beta2
    VCTF-AggressiveAlleys3(Wet)(Hot)(XM)MSU
    Unreal Tournament 3VCTF-AggressiveAlleys3(Wet)(Hot)(XM)MSU
    UT3 Evangelion Model Pack v1.1 Final
    Unreal Tournament 3UT3 Evangelion Model Pack v1.1 Final
    OldSkool Amp'd
    Unreal Tournament 99OldSkool Amp'd